FetchSandbox MCPFetchSandbox MCP

Test API integrations safely in isolated, real-world environments

Starts at Free
Good value

This pricing is generous and well-structured for a developer tool.

Watch out

Pro overage at $5 per extra 10k runs

Strengths

  • +Eliminates the need for real API keys during development, preventing accidental charges and quota burns
  • +Catches real-world integration bugs like duplicate webhooks, missing state transitions, and async failures
  • +Works seamlessly with AI coding assistants, keeping the testing loop inside the agent's workflow

Weaknesses

  • -Free tier limited to 1,000 runs per month; higher usage requires paid subscription
  • -Hosted backend is not open source; only the MCP package and CLI are MIT-licensed

Key features

Pre-configured sandbox environments for 50+ APIs with no API keys or OAuth requiredEnd-to-end integration scenarios that carry state between steps and simulate webhooksMCP integration for Cursor, Claude, Codex CLI and other AI coding assistantsCLI tool for running integration tests from the terminalOpenAPI import to create custom sandbox environmentsWebhook replay and run history (Pro tier)
